+pcsc-lite-1.8.4: Ludovic Rousseau
+26 June 2012
+- Add [ and ] in the list of accepted characters for a reader name
+- truncates the reader name if it is too long instead of rejecting the
+ reader
+- The restriction to have to call SCardEstablishContext() in each thread
+ has been removed. Threads could now share a PC/SC context.
+- Fix compiler failure for static driver
+- Update IFDHandler API Doxygen regarding the "libusb-1.0" naming scheme
+- Some other minor improvements and bug corrections

+2012-06-26 Ludovic Rousseau
+
+ * [r6364] ChangeLog, configure.in: Release 1.8.4
+ * [r6363] UnitaryTests/SCardBeginTransaction_deadlock.py: Unitary
+ test for locking in SCardBeginTransaction, SCardTransmit,
+ SCardStatus and SCardReconnect
+ * [r6362] src/winscard_clnt.c: With changes in revisions 6358 to
+ 6361 it is now possible to use the same SCARDCONTEXT in different
+ threads (same as on Windows)
+
+ With one context per thread the locking was controlled by the
+ daemon. With the same context for 2 threads the locking is
+ controlled (first) on the client side since the 2 threads uses
+ the same mutex.
+ * [r6361] src/winscard_clnt.c: Similar patch as in revision 6358
+ but for SCardReconnect()
+
+ Thanks to Aleksey Samsonov for the patch
+ http://archives.neohapsis.com/archives/dev/muscle/2012-q2/0109.html
+ * [r6360] src/winscard_clnt.c: Similar patch as in revision 6358
+ but for SCardBeginTransaction()
+
+ Thanks to Aleksey Samsonov for the patch
+ http://archives.neohapsis.com/archives/dev/muscle/2012-q2/0109.html
+ * [r6359] src/winscard_clnt.c: SCardStatus(): Similar patch as in
+ revision 6358 but for SCardStatus()
+
+ Thanks to Aleksey Samsonov for the patch
+ http://archives.neohapsis.com/archives/dev/muscle/2012-q2/0109.html
+ * [r6358] src/winscard_clnt.c: SCardTransmit(): do not hold the
+ mutex when waiting in a SCARD_E_SHARING_VIOLATION loop
+
+ If SCardTransmit() is waiting because the reader is used by
+ another thread/process then we release the
+ currentContextMap->mMutex, sleep, and try to acquire the mutex
+ again. This will allow another thread using the same hContext to
+ call SCardEndTransaction() otherwise the mutex is already held by
+ SCardTransmit() and SCardEndTransaction() can't get it to finish
+ the transaction => dead lock
+
+ Thanks to Aleksey Samsonov for the patch
+ http://archives.neohapsis.com/archives/dev/muscle/2012-q2/0109.html

+2012-06-25 Ludovic Rousseau
+
+ * [r6357] src/PCSC/ifdhandler.h: Update Doxygen: document
+ "libusb-1.0" scheme
+
+ the "libusb" (for libusb-0.1) scheme has been updated to a
+ "libusb-1.0" scheme (for libusb-1.0). The device name now
+ contains the interface number. The bus and device are now
+ integers instead of paths.
+
+ The change has been done in revision 5044 (June 2010) but the API
+ was not updated at the same time.
+ * [r6356] src/readerfactory.c: RFReaderInfoNamePort(): Compare only
+ the significant part of the reader name
+
+ Since revision 6354 the reader name may be truncated. Only the
+ part in readerState->readerName (managed by RFAddReader()) is
+ truntacted. The reader name stored the hotplug_*.c
+ readerTracker[] structures is NOT truncated. So we must use a
+ truncated compare function to find the reader name.
+ * [r6355] src/PCSC/pcsclite.h.in: Increase MAX_READERNAME from 100
+ to 128
+
+ It is not a perfect solution but it should limit the truncations
+ of reader names as introduced in revision 6354.
+ * [r6354] src/readerfactory.c: RFAddReader(): truncates the reader
+ name if too long
+
+ The reader name size is limited to a total of MAX_READERNAME
+ characters (100 by default). But some reader names are very long
+ like: "SCM Microsystems Inc. SCR3340 - ExpressCard54 Smart Card
+ Reader" and also provide a serial number and an interface name.
+ So the name constructed by hotplug_libudev.c can be very long and
+ longer than the 100 caracters.
+
+ Closes: [#313684] "Reader name too long" error
+ https://alioth.debian.org/tracker/?func=detail&atid=410085&aid=313684&group_id=30105
+ http://archives.neohapsis.com/archives/dev/muscle/2012-q2/0113.html
+ * [r6353] src/hotplug_libudev.c: HPRescanUsbBus(): Display the full
+ name of the removed reader
+
+2012-06-06 Ludovic Rousseau
+
+ * [r6325] src/tokenparser.l: Add [ and ] in the list of accepted
+ characters for a reader name
+
+ Readers with these characters caused a crash in libccid without
+ any error message. This is because the reader entry was skiped
+ and a reader name was then missing in the list. NULL is not a
+ valid reader name :-)
+
+ Thanks to Philippe Teuwen for the bug report.

+2012-06-05 Ludovic Rousseau
+
+ * [r6323] src/pcscd.h.in: Remove now useless PCSCLITE_SVC_IDENTITY
+
+ PCSCLITE_SVC_IDENTITY is no more used since revision 6322.
+ * [r6322] src/winscard.c: SCardEstablishContext(): Use a full
+ 32-bits random value
+
+ Use a full int range (32-bits) value instead of a 16-bits value.
+
+ Note: this value is (still) not used/checked on the server side.
+ * [r6321] src/readerfactory.c, src/readerfactory.h: remove
+ dwIdentity field from ReaderContext structure
+
+ Since revision 6320 dwIdentity is no more used. So we can remove
+ it.
+ * [r6320] src/readerfactory.c: RFCreateReaderHandle(): generates a
+ 32-bits random for hCard
+
+ Since the change in revision 6316 dwIdentity is no more used to
+ identify a hCard -> reader relation. So we can just generate a
+ hCard as a full 32-bits random.
+
+ The security should be improved with a change from 16-bits random
+ to a 32-bits random. It will be more difficult for a rogue client
+ to guess a valid hCard value.
+ * [r6319] src/sys_unix.c: SYS_RandomInt(): extend range if fEnd ==
+ -1
+
+ If fEnd parameter is set to -1 then the result of rand() is not
+ truncated. This is usefull to get 32-bits of random with no
+ constraint on the values.
+ * [r6318] src/readerfactory.c, src/readerfactory.h: Remove now
+ unused function RFFindReaderHandle()
+
+ Since revision 6317 this function is no more used.
+ * [r6317] src/winscard.c: Calls to RFFindReaderHandle() are now
+ useless
+
+ RFFindReaderHandle() was used to check the hCard is valid. Since
+ revision 6316 the algorithm used in RFFindReaderHandle() is
+ already used in RFReaderInfoById().
+
+ So calling RFFindReaderHandle() after RFReaderInfoById() (as it
+ was done) is now useless.
+ * [r6316] src/readerfactory.c, src/readerfactory.h: Use handlesList
+ to find a hCard -> reader link
+
+ hCard handles are stored in the handlesList list of readers. The
+ use of dwIdentity just duplicate the information and is no more
+ needed.
+
+ The algorithm is the same as in RFFindReaderHandle()
